Biomarker Discovery from Pancreatic Cancer Secretome Using a Differential Proteomic Approach

TL;DR: Stable isotope labeling with amino acids in cell culture (SILAC) method is demonstrated to compare the secreted proteins (secretome) from pancreatic cancer-derived cells with that from non-neoplastic pancreatic ductal cells, confirming the validity of this approach.

Discovery of Novel Targets for Aberrant Methylation in Pancreatic Carcinoma Using High-Throughput Microarrays

TL;DR: A substantial number of genes are induced by 5Aza-dC treatment of pancreatic cancer cells, and many of them may represent novel targets for aberrant methylation in pancreatic carcinoma.

Radiation to Stromal Fibroblasts Increases Invasiveness of Pancreatic Cancer Cells through Tumor-Stromal Interactions

TL;DR: The data suggest that invasive potential of certain pancreatic cancer cells is enhanced by soluble mediator(s) released from irradiated fibroblasts possibly through up-regulation of c-Met expression/phosphorylation and mitogen-activated protein kinase activity in pancreaticcancer cells.
